In July 2021 Shueisha started one of the most interesting projects to commemorate and celebrate Dragon ball, Masterpiece from the mind of Akira Toriyama. This is the Super Gallery Project that regularly involves multiple mangaka to recreate the 42 covers of the manga that tells the story of Goku.
To Illustrations by Tite Kubo, Masashi Kishimoto, and Tatsuki Fujimoto, this time intervened Koyoharu Gotoge, author of the multiple award-winning hit manga Demon Slayer: Kimetsu no Yaiba, who thanks to the film Mugen Train can conquer box offices all over the world. Although Gotoge often stays away from interviews, his work is still one of the most talked about in the industry, especially considering that the enormous commercial success, and this opportunity represents a new way of studying your style, not singular.
there The cover chosen by the author is that of the 32nd volume, in which Bulma travels with a small trunk on one of the many modes of transport designed by Toriyama, powered by the trunks of the future. In the revised version, the three characters appear next to Vegeta, in his iconic battle armorwhile the little one grabs a tuft of her extravagant hair. A lovely family chain that adds Gotoge’s precious contribution to the list of 42 mangaka that will celebrate the series’ 40th anniversary.
